    According to The Vertical's Adrian Wojnarowski, the Denver Nuggets are one of four teams that are aggressively pursuing Dwyane Wade.

    The Chicago Bulls, Dallas Mavericks, Denver Nuggets and Milwaukee Bucks have started a courtship process that has included offers in length of two and three years and upward of $20 million a season – a salary the Heat so far have been reluctant to offer, league sources said.

    The Nuggets and Bulls have been among the most aggressive pursuers of Wade, league sources said.

    This might come as a bit of a surprise to Nuggets fans since Wade hasn't even been on the radar but it is actually indicative of the type of flexibility that the Nuggets have been building toward for years. Let's start at the beginning of Wade's contract negotiations to see what is at play here.

    Despite the last 24 hours being filled with absurdly enormous free agency signings - like former Nuggets' center Timofey Mozgov signing for $64 million - the Miami Heat reportedly offered Wade just $10 million per year. Wade has taken discounts to play with the Heat for years and has led the franchise to three championships. It's certainly not his duty to take a paycut to help Pat Riley build a contender. He's done more than enough for that franchise to demand any number he wants next season.
